Law firm has an opening for an experienced Law Librarian in our Raleigh, NC office. The Law Librarian provides timely reference and in-depth research services, both legal and non-legal, to all attorneys and staff.

Responsibilities include:

  • Conducts research and provides information, analysis, and expertise to attorneys and staff in all practice areas using a variety of online and print resources
  • Provides guidance to attorneys and paralegals on sources and strategies for research
  • Develops, coordinates, and assists with training programs for users of library resources with an emphasis on electronic resources
  • Troubleshoots problems with applications and online services and assists with password maintenance
  • Participates in collection development, including assessing content and value of print and electronic resources
  • Works with the Library Resources Specialist to maintain collection and records
  • Keeps accurate records of research projects, trainings, collection development activities, and other assignments as needed
  • Assists in the preparation of research aids, user guides, and bibliographies
  • Participates in developing and implementing library policies and procedures
  • Participates in professional development through training and involvement in professional associations
  • Works on special projects or other duties as assigned
